The purpose of this study is to assess if Six-Dimensional Magnetic Resonance Imaging (6D-MRI) is effective in predicting outcomes in patients with p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ma (PDAC).
The overarching goal of this pilot study is to evaluate the usefulness of a novel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I) approach, which measure properties of tumor microenvironment (i.e. vascularity, fibrosis), to predict PDAC response to neoadjuvant therapy (NAT).

| Label | Type | Description | Intervention Names |
|---|---|---|---|
| 6D-MRI | Experimental | Participants will undergo 6D-MRI imaging three times throughout the course of the study: once pre-NAT treatment, once during NAT treatment, and once post-NAT treatment. |
|
| Name | Type | Description | Arm Group Labels | Other Names |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 6D-MRI | Diagnostic Test | Six-Dimensional Quantitative Dynamic Contrast Enhanced MRI |
|
| Measure | Description | Time Frame |
|---|---|---|
| Rate of progression-free survival from baseline | Progression-free survival will be determined by tumor activity assessed from radiomic features on imaging. | 2 years |
| Number of participants with R0 resection | The rate of negative tumor resection margins for patient's with resectable cancer that undergo surgery. | 2 years |
